A soggy basement can become a nightmare for homeowners. Fortunately, there's a solution that provides reliable protection against flooding: a professional sump pump installation. These efficient systems are designed to automatically remove excess water from your basement, keeping it dry and safe. A qualified technician will analyze your specific needs and recommend the optimal sump pump type for your home's size and drainage requirements.
During installation, they'll ensure that the pump is correctly positioned in a waterproof pit and connected to a reliable power source. They'll also integrate a backup power system like a battery backup or generator to supply continuous protection during power outages. Essential Sump Pump Maintenance: Keep Water Out, Keep Peace of Mind
A functioning sump pump is your first line of protection against water damage. However, even the most reliable pumps need regular maintenance to keep them in top shape. Neglecting your sump pump can lead to a range of complications, from minor leaks to catastrophic flooding.
Avoid these headaches by following a few simple maintenance steps: periodically check the pump's float switch and make sure it's functioning properly. Examine the pump's discharge line for obstructions. Remove any debris and ensure that water is draining freely away from your home.
It's also important to test your sump pump regularly to ensure it's ready to cope with unexpected heavy rainfall or weather events. You can do this by directly activating the pump sewage pump repair and observing its operation.
By taking these precautions, you can guarantee that your sump pump is ready to protect your home from water damage, providing you with peace of mind.

Guarantee the Life of Your Sump Pump: Expert Tips
Sump pumps play a critical role|form the backbone of your foundation's protection against water damage. To keep these hardworking machines functioning effectively, regular inspections is crucial. Start by examining the pump and its parts at least once a month. Look for signs of wear and tear, such as corrosion to the impeller or housing.
Clean the basin regularly to stop clogs that can hinder the pump's ability. Run your sump pump monthly by creating a flood. Make sure it starts promptly and efficiently removes water. If you notice any issues, don't hesitate to contact a qualified plumber for repair. By following these simple tips, you can extend the life of your sump pump and keep your dwelling safe from water damage.
